jquery对象和jquery选择器

上传人:mg****85 文档编号:34160739 上传时间:2018-02-21 格式:DOC 页数:3 大小:31KB
返回 下载 相关 举报
jquery对象和jquery选择器_第1页
第1页 / 共3页
jquery对象和jquery选择器_第2页
第2页 / 共3页
jquery对象和jquery选择器_第3页
第3页 / 共3页
亲,该文档总共3页,全部预览完了,如果喜欢就下载吧!
资源描述

《jquery对象和jquery选择器》由会员分享,可在线阅读,更多相关《jquery对象和jquery选择器(3页珍藏版)》请在金锄头文库上搜索。

1、第二章 JQuery 对象和 JQuery 选择器$(#myELement) 选择 id 值等于 myElement 的元素,id 值不能重复在文档中只能有一个 id 值是 myElement 所以得到的是唯一的元素$(div) 选择所有的 div 标签元素,返回 div 元素数组$(.myClass) 选择使用 myClass 类的 css 的所有元素$(*) 选择文档中的所有的元素,可以运用多种的选择方式进行联合选择:例如$(#myELement,div,.myclass)层叠选择器:$(A B) 查找 A 元素下面的所有子节点,包括非直接子节点$(AB) 查找 A 元素下面的直接子节点$

2、(A+B) 查找 A 元素后面的兄弟节点,包括非直接子节点$(AB) 查找 A 元素后面的兄弟节点,不包括非直接子节点$(form input) 选择所有的 form 元素中的 input 元素$(#main *) 选择 id 值为 main 的所有的子元素$(label + input) 选择所有的 label 元素的下一个 input 元素节点,经测试选择器返回的是 label 标签后面直接跟一个 input 标签的所有 input标签元素$(#prev div) 同胞选择器,该选择器返回的为 id 为 prev 的标签元素的所有的属于同一个父元素的 div 标签基本过滤选择器:$(tr:

3、first) 选择所有 tr 元素的第一个$(tr:last) 选择所有 tr 元素的最后一个$(input:not(:checked) + span)过滤掉:checked 的选择器的所有的 input 元素$(tr:even) 选择所有的 tr 元素的第0,2 , 4. .个元素(注意:因为所选择的多个元素时为数组,所以序号是从0开始)$(tr:odd) 选择所有的 tr 元素的第1 ,3,5. .个元素$(td:eq(2) 选择所有的 td 元素中序号为2的那个 td 元素$(td:gt(4) 选择 td 元素中序号大于4的所有 td 元素$(td:ll(4) 选择 td 元素中序号小于

4、4的所有的 td 元素$(:header)$(div:animated)内容过滤选择器:$(div:contains(John) 选择所有 div 中含有 John 文本的元素$(td:empty) 选择所有的为空(也不包括文本节点)的 td 元素的数组$(div:has(p) 选择所有含有 p 标签的 div 元素$(td:parent) 选择所有的以 td 为父节点的元素数组可视化过滤选择器:$(div:hidden) 选择所有的被 hidden 的 div 元素$(div:visible) 选择所有的可视化的 div 元素属性过滤选择器:$(divid) 选择所有含有 id 属性的 di

5、v 元素$(inputname=newsletter) 选择所有的 name 属性等于newsletter的 input 元素$(inputname!=newsletter) 选择所有的 name 属性不等于newsletter的 input 元素$(inputname=news) 选择所有的 name 属性以news开头的input 元素$(inputname$=news) 选择所有的 name 属性以news结尾的input 元素$(inputname*=man) 选择所有的 name 属性包含news的 input元素$(inputidname$=man) 可以使用多个属性进行联合选择,

6、该选择器是得到所有的含有 id 属性并且那么属性以 man 结尾的元素子元素过滤选择器:$(ul li:nth-child(2),$(ul li:nth-child(odd),$(ul li:nth-child(3n + 1)$(div span:first-child) 返回所有的 div 元素的第一个子节点的数组$(div span:last-child) 返回所有的 div 元素的最后一个节点的数组$(div button:only-child) 返回所有的 div 中只有唯一一个子节点的所有子节点的数组表单元素选择器:$(:input) 选择所有的表单输入元素,包括 input, te

7、xtarea, select 和 button$(:text) 选择所有的 text input 元素$(:password) 选择所有的 password input 元素$(:radio) 选择所有的 radio input 元素$(:checkbox) 选择所有的 checkbox input 元素$(:submit) 选择所有的 submit input 元素$(:image) 选择所有的 image input 元素$(:reset) 选择所有的 reset input 元素$(:button) 选择所有的 button input 元素$(:file) 选择所有的 file input 元素$(:hidden) 选择所有类型为 hidden 的 input 元素或表单的隐藏域$(:enabled) 选择所有的可操作的表单元素$(:disabled) 选择所有的不可操作的表单元素$(:checked) 选择所有的被 checked 的表单元素$(select option:selected) 选择所有的 select 的子元素中被selected 的元素选择 html 下的某些不同元素 $(“E,F,G”)和$( “E F”)注意区分

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 生活休闲 > 科普知识

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号